WOO Network launches first digital assets exchange transparency dashboard

Responsding to calls for transparency among digital assets exchanges, WOO Network has launched real-time reporting of its assets and liabilities – an industry first. WOO Network’s transparency dashboard, WOO X, includes live data reporting that updates every 15 minutes, detailing proof of assets and where they are held, information on liabilities, and additional information related to transparency.

In coming up with the dashboard, WOO Network also analysed other centralised exchanges (CEXs) to check for the transparency features that users are looking for. According to its study, not all the top 50 exchanges are confident to display their books.

Out of the exchanges surveyed, only 18 including Binance, OKX, and WOO X have proof of reserves statements that can be found either on their websites or Twitter posts. A few of those 18 exchanges have a dedicated page that talks about their proof of reserves while some posted the information directly on their Twitter pages.

Only five exchanges are currently providing live data. For example, WOO X updates its proof of reserves page every 15 minutes. Others such as Kraken, Korbit, and Phemex also update their page regularly at different times of the day. Out of 18 exchanges that have shown their proof of reserves, seven have also displayed their liabilities, including WOO X.
 
WOO Network says proof of reserves is the equivalent of a bank showing how much capital they have, but not showing how much they owe to clients and to others, and that audited records, while an important part of the push for greater transparency, also have limitations in isolation. WOO Network believes that the value of the auditors is greater when they can also verify methodologies and identify whether inputs are accurate. 

To this end, WOO Network is working to implement Merkle Tree proof to verify all WOO X user assets are accounted for in liability calculations. Merkle Trees allow users to cryptographically verify that their balances are included in the complete snapshot of liabilities. Moreover, WOO Network aims to complete a financial audit by a reputable, independent third party to verify the data reported is accurate and complete.
